Rotax Pan Am: Excellent Day for Louie Pagano in Rotax Senior

Official day two of the 2012 Rotax Pan American Championship Finals held at The Track at Centennial in Colorado, USA saw each class have three important rounds of heat races to determine the starting order for Sunday’s events. It was another beautiful day at Centennial as blue skies and a nice breeze kept the conditions near perfect.

It was nearly a perfect day for Louie Pagano (Birel/USA) as he controlled the lead in heats one and two, however in heat three he would have to settle for second as Phil DeLaO (Sodi-Kart/USA) put forth a great charge to win the heat. With the points tallied, Pagano will start Sunday’s pre final from the pole position, with DeLaO starting second even after finishing ninth in heat one. The UK’s Jay Howard (Praga/UK) will start third as he was consistently up front all day, while Pearce Herder (LH Kart/Canada) will join him on row two. Row three will see Will Owen (Arrow/USA) on the inside and Mitch Carey (Zanardi/USA) outside.

The front six were all able to earn three top-ten finishes, while from seventh down has been truly exciting. Marco Di Leo (Intrepid/Canada) holds the seventh spot, while Max Preston (Intrepid/Canada) is twelfth. A wild day for Kevin King (CRG/Canada) has him starting 27th in Sunday’s pre final.

Unfortunate news for Prime Kartsports Luke Chudleigh, as he was admitted to hospital early on Saturday morning with appendicitis. According to his team, he is in good spirits, however his weekend was over.

Sunday will see drivers hit The Track at Centennial for a pre-final and a winner take all final race in the afternoon.
